Transaction

19c83b87cc6a30804275076d177148c77c2b480c1d3edcb8999e420a135fd005

Summary

In Block466651
TimeSat, 02 Dec 2023 11:54:45 UTC
Total Input2409.87190843 Nebula
Total Output2409.87184483 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
500888 Confirmations2409.87184483 Nebula
Raw Transaction